WebChapter 3: The Neuroanatomy of Leadership Our basic argument is that primal leadership operates best through emotionally intelligent leaders who create resonance. No leader excels in every area of EI; at the same time, any leader can grow, since these competencies are not innate talents but learned abilities. WebSummary and Analysis.
